Egypt - Import of Full Grains and Full Grain Splits Of Bovine and Equine Animals
Since 2014, Egypt Import of Full Grains and Full Grain Splits Of Bovine and Equine Animals fell by 12.2% year on year. In 2019, the country was ranked number 73 comparing other countries in Import of Full Grains and Full Grain Splits Of Bovine and Equine Animals with $1,292,937.74. Egypt is overtaken by Ireland, which was number 72 with $1,311,234.4 and is followed by Mongolia at $1,210,335.05. China ranked the highest with $1,724,061,186.57 in 2019, an increase of 2.4% versus 2018. Mexico, United States and Italy resp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Nicaragua witnessed the best average annual growth at +263.4% per year, while Malawi recorded the worst performance at -70% per year.
